Introduction to Aurate

Aurate is a New York City-based fine jewelry brand that has quickly gained recognition for its commitment to sustainable and ethical practices. Founded in 2015 by Bouchra Ezzahraoui and Sophie Kahn, Aurate aims to provide customers with elegant and timeless pieces that are not only beautiful but also responsible. Material Sourcing:

Our jewelry is crafted using only high-quality materials sourced from trusted suppliers who share our vision of sustainable practices. We primarily use recycled gold and ethically-mined diamonds and gemstones in our designs. By choosing to use recycled gold, we are reducing the need for environmentally damaging mining operations while still maintaining the quality and beauty of traditional gold.

We also source conflict-free diamonds through reputable suppliers who adhere to the Kimberley Process – a certification system created to prevent trade in conflict diamonds. Additionally, all of our gemstones are responsibly sourced from mines that prioritize fair labor practices and environmental conservation.

Production Processes:

In order to maintain complete transparency with our customers, we have made sure that every step of our production process complies with strict ethical standards. All Aurate jewelry is handcrafted by skilled artisans right here in New York City using sustainable techniques such as 3D printing and precise laser technology.

Our production team follows responsible manufacturing practices, ensuring safe working conditions for all employees while minimizing waste through efficient design planning. Our goal is not only to create beautiful pieces but also to make them with minimal impact on the environment.

Packaging:

Finally, we take great care in choosing our packaging materials and have made sure that they are all sustainable and recyclable. Our jewelry comes in a custom-made storage pouch, made from FSC-certified recycled paper. We also use biodegradable tissue paper, eco-friendly stickers, and envelopes made from 50% post-consumer waste for our packaging materials.

  1. Ethical Sourcing

The first step towards creating sustainable jewelry is ensuring ethical sourcing of materials. Aurate takes great care in selecting its materials to ensure they are responsibly sourced from mines that adhere to fair labor standards and do not engage in any harmful environmental practices.

Aurate uses mainly recycled gold for its pieces – an environmentally friendly alternative to newly mined gold. The brand also works with suppliers who source diamonds from conflict-free zones through the Kimberley Process Certification Scheme.

  1. Responsible Production Processes

Another factor that sets Aurate apart is its commitment to responsible production processes. The brand works closely with its manufacturers to ensure that the production of its pieces meets ethical and environmental standards.

The brand uses only non-toxic chemicals in its production processes and follows strict guidelines to minimize waste and reduce carbon emissions. This not only benefits the environment but also ensures the safety and well-being of workers involved in the production process.

  1. Transparency

Aurate takes pride in being a transparent brand, with nothing to hide from its customers. The brand provides detailed information about its sourcing and production processes on its website, so customers can make informed decisions about their purchases.

In addition, Aurate makes use of lab-grown diamonds for some of its pieces, which are more sustainable and ethical alternatives to mined diamonds. The use of lab-grown diamonds is clearly stated on each product page, giving customers complete transparency about the materials used in their jewelry.
